网页小窗口代码:助你打造互动式用户体验182
前言
小窗口是网站上交互式元素,允许用户在不离开当前页面的情况下查看或执行特定任务。它们为用户提供便捷且不中断体验的方式,从而提高网站参与度和转化率。本文将深入探讨网页小窗口代码的各种方面,从基础到高级实现,旨在为开发者、设计师和营销人员提供全面的指南。
小窗口类型的基础知识
了解不同类型的小窗口对有效实施至关重要。最常见的小窗口类型包括:
模态小窗口:覆盖整个页面,阻止用户与其他页面元素进行交互,通常用于重要信息、表单或确认。
非模态小窗口:出现在页面上的指定区域,允许用户与其他页面元素交互,通常用于产品信息、社交媒体内容或聊天。
工具提示:小文本框,在将鼠标悬停在特定元素上时出现,提供附加信息或帮助。
下拉菜单:从元素中下拉显示内容或选项,提供快速访问相关信息。
侧边栏:固定在页面一侧的面板,提供附加信息、导航或工具,通常用于博客文章、产品页面或购物网站。
创建网页小窗口的步骤
使用 HTML、CSS 和 JavaScript 创建小窗口涉及以下步骤:
创建小窗口容器:使用 HTML
元素创建一个容器来容纳小窗口内容。
添加小窗口标题和内容:使用
、
和
元素为小窗口添加标题、文本和图像。
设置小窗口样式:使用 CSS 设置小窗口的宽度、高度、背景颜色、边框和其他样式属性。
使用 JavaScript 触发小窗口:使用 JavaScript 事件监听器(例如 onClick、onMouseOver)在用户操作(例如单击、悬停)时触发小窗口的显示和隐藏。
实现小窗口关闭功能:添加关闭按钮或链接,允许用户关闭小窗口并返回主页面。
使用第三方小窗口库
除了手动编码小窗口,开发者还可以利用各种第三方小窗口库,例如:
Bootstrap:广泛使用的框架,提供预构建的小窗口组件,易于实施。
jQuery UI:流行的 JavaScript 库,包括拖放、可调整大小和可排序小窗口功能。
Modaal:轻量级、响应式的小窗口库,提供模态和非模态小窗口选项。
Fancybox:功能丰富的小窗口库,支持图像、视频、音频和 HTML 内容。
优化小窗口的最佳实践
为了创建高效且用户友好的小窗口,请遵循以下最佳实践:
确保小窗口与网站设计一致:保持小窗口与整体网站风格和配色方案的一致性,营造无缝的用户体验。
明确小窗口的目的:小窗口应清楚地传达其目的,并提供相关且有价值的信息。
保持小窗口简洁:避免添加过多信息或干扰元素,确保小窗口易于扫描和理解。
提供清晰的关闭选项:在小窗口的醒目位置放置一个明确的关闭按钮或链接,让用户轻松关闭它。
针对移动设备优化:在较小的屏幕尺寸上测试小窗口,确保它们仍可访问且可交互。
高级小窗口实现
除了基本小窗口外,开发者还可以探索更高级的小窗口实现技术,例如:
AJAX 小窗口:使用 AJAX 技术在不重新加载页面的情况下动态加载小窗口内容。
Websockets 小窗口:允许实时数据通信,用于创建交互式聊天、更新或通知小窗口。
可自定义小窗口:允许开发者创建高度可自定义的小窗口,完全控制布局、内容和交互。
网页小窗口代码为开发者提供了一种强大且多功能的方式,可以创建交互式且引人入胜的网站体验。通过遵循最佳实践,优化小窗口并利用高级技术,网站可以提高用户参与度、提高转化率并打造难忘的在线体验。
2024-11-22
上一篇:焦内坦克链:佩戴指南和购买指南